Linux和Windows 10启动失败可能由多种原因引起,以下是一些基础概念、可能的原因、解决方案以及相关优势和应用场景的概述。
基础概念
启动失败指的是操作系统无法正常加载并进入桌面环境。这可能是由于硬件问题、软件冲突、系统文件损坏或其他外部因素造成的。
可能的原因
- 硬件故障:如硬盘损坏、内存问题、CPU故障等。
- 软件冲突:安装了不兼容的软件或驱动程序。
- 系统文件损坏:如Windows的系统文件丢失或Linux的引导文件损坏。
- 病毒感染:恶意软件可能破坏启动文件。
- 配置错误:BIOS或UEFI设置不当。
- 外部因素:如突然断电导致的文件系统损坏。
解决方案
对于Linux:
- 检查启动日志:
- 检查启动日志:
- 查看最近的启动日志,寻找错误信息。
- 使用救援模式:
启动时进入救援模式,修复损坏的系统文件。
- 使用救援模式:
启动时进入救援模式,修复损坏的系统文件。
- 重新安装引导程序:
如果GRUB引导程序损坏,可以使用以下命令重新安装:
- 重新安装引导程序:
如果GRUB引导程序损坏,可以使用以下命令重新安装:
对于Windows 10:
- 使用系统修复光盘:
使用Windows安装盘启动并选择“修复你的电脑”。
- 检查磁盘错误:
在命令提示符下运行:
- 检查磁盘错误:
在命令提示符下运行:
- 系统还原:
如果之前创建了系统还原点,可以尝试恢复到之前的状态。
优势和应用场景
- Linux:
- 优势:稳定性高,安全性强,开源免费,适合服务器和企业级应用。
- 应用场景:Web服务器、数据库服务器、嵌入式系统、云计算平台。
- Windows 10:
- 优势:用户友好,兼容性好,丰富的软件生态,适合个人和企业办公。
- 应用场景:桌面办公、游戏、软件开发、图形设计。
总结
启动失败是一个复杂的问题,需要根据具体的错误信息和系统环境来诊断和解决。通过上述方法,大多数情况下可以恢复系统的正常启动。如果问题依然存在,建议寻求专业技术人员的帮助。